  • Patent number: 8477759
    Abstract: Packet filtering is performed to detect for and discard malformed data packets that would be discarded by a wireless network if received from a wireless device. A cdma2000 network may restart a PPP session upon receiving (1) malformed data packets with source IPv4 addresses different from IPv4 addresses (if any) assigned to the wireless device or (2) malformed data packets with source IPv6 addresses having prefixes different from prefixes (if any) associated with the PPP session. The wireless device may receive data packets from a terminal equipment coupled to the wireless device and/or applications running at the wireless device. The wireless device may filter these data packets with packet filters to detect for malformed data packets with invalid IPv4 addresses, invalid IPv6 address prefixes, and so on. The wireless device discards malformed data packets and sends the remaining data packets to the wireless network.

  • Patent number: 8442198
    Abstract: Techniques for multi-party conferencing are provided. A plurality of audio streams is received from a plurality of conference-enabled devices associated with a conference call. Each audio stream includes a corresponding encoded audio signal generated based on sound received at the corresponding conference-enabled device. Two or more of the audio streams are selected based upon an audio characteristic (e.g., a loudness of a person speaking). The selected audio streams are transmitted to each conference-enabled device associated with the conference call. At each conference-enabled device, the selected audio streams are decoded into a plurality of decoded audio streams, the decoded audio streams are combined into a combined audio signal, and the combined audio signal is played from one or more loudspeakers to be listened to by a user.

  • Patent number: 8428051
    Abstract: A switchboard device and methods of operation of same are disclosed. Embodiments of the invention may provide a flexible means of interconnecting wideband and narrowband communications interfaces, where wideband communications interfaces may transfer low-band data and high-band data, and narrowband communication interfaces may transfer low-band data. Low-band data may be combined and sent to a narrowband communications interface or a wideband communications interface. High-band data may be combined and sent to a wideband communications interface. The low-band data may represent audio signals below a predetermined frequency, while the high-band data may represent audio signals above the predetermined frequency. The predetermined frequency may be, for example, approximately 4 kHz. The spectral mask of the low-band data may meet the spectral mask of G.712.   • Patent number: 8379823
    Abstract: A communication system that includes multiple conferencing devices connected in a daisy-chain configuration is communicably connected to far-end conference participants. Multiple conferencing devices provide improved sound quality to the far-end participants by reducing aural artifacts resulting from reverberation and echo. The daisy-chain communication system also reduces the processing and transmission time of the near-end audio signal by processing and transmitting the audio signal in frequency domain. Each conferencing device in the daisy chain performs signal conditioning on its audio signal before transmitting it in the frequency domain to a mixer. The output signal of the mixer is converted back to the time domain before being transmitted to the far-end. The daisy-chain configuration also provides a distributed bridge to external communication devices that can be connected to each conferencing device.
